How they compare

Libya currently reports 94.99 million tonnes of CO₂ equivalents against 91.82 million tonnes of CO₂ equivalents in Cambodia, a difference of 3.16 million tonnes of CO₂ equivalents.

The two have swapped places 9 times across 175 shared years of data; in 1850 it was Cambodia ahead.

Cambodia ranks 63rd and Libya ranks 61st of 199 countries.

Across the 18 decades both report, Cambodia averaged higher in 12 and Libya in 6.
